The most famous gun in modern Chinese history is undoubtedly the 'Made in Hanyang' of the Hanyang Arsenal.

Contrary to what many people think, the 'Hanyang-made' is not actually produced by the Mauser company, the prototype of the gun is the German 1888 commission rifle (Gewehr88 or simply Gew88), because this gun has problems such as difficulty in loading and reloading, poor reliability of shelling, and easy to explode, the German military replaced it with the Mauser 1898 rifle in 1898. The rifle was then resold to Turkey, some African countries and the Qing government at the time.

Based on the superstition of the Qing government's Western-style party about the 'Mauser' brand, German businessmen falsely claimed that the Model 1888 rifle was a Mauser rifle and successfully sold the design materials and production machinery to the Qing government. Therefore, from 1896, the Hanyang Arsenal began to produce this type of rifle, which was named the 88 type. In 1899, the Jiangnan Manufacturing Bureau also began to produce this type of rifle, until 1944, this rifle was produced in China for nearly 50 years, it was the longest production time of light weapons in China at that time, and it was also the main gun type of light weapons and equipment of various armed forces in China from the new army of the Qing government to the period of the War of Resistance against Japan.

Since the main producer of this rifle is the Hanyang Arsenal located in Hanyang, Hubei, it is generally called Hanyang-made.

Although the performance of Hanyang-made is two generations behind the later Zhongzheng and one generation behind the Japanese 38 Dagai, it is still a strong and reliable rifle. The most important thing is that it is not far from Wuhan, and it is relatively cheap to buy.
